在BigQuery中,我需要用一个字符串填充字段,该字符串包含客户购买的最后五个独特的产品。我以前使用过STRING_AGG函数,但没有排序和区分,这就是我遇到问题的地方。因此,我正在尝试以下操作(如果删除了DISTINCT,就可以这样做):FROM view.purchases AS ps
WHERE
我想使用DBT来枢轴在我的BigQuery表中的列。ceiu.value, ceiu.user_id, ce.name as name left joincompany_entity ce on ce.id = ceiu.company_entity_id)
PIVOT(STRING_AGG(value) FOR name IN (selectPIVOT(STRING</e
我使用这个查询来检查BigQuery的使用情况 SELECT user_email, query, SUM(total_bytes_billed/1000000000) AS GB_billed,
ARRAY_TO_STRING(ARRAY_AGG(authorTable.table_id), '--') AS base
我试图在BigQuery中优化下面的查询。Table1 has ~400K rows我必须用Table1中最接近的邮政编码映射Table2中的每个ID。Table1和Table2都有纬度和经度数据tmp1 AS ( ID, latitude, longitude SELECTCAST(ZipCode AS string) AS ZipCod
我在BigQuery中有一个表,我想聚合许多不同的类别(表中的列)来生成数据摘要,这是一个简单的COUNT和GROUP BY语句。以下是简单的初始COUNT和GROUP语句: SELECT TIMESTAMP_TRUNC(item.date, WEEK) as week,attribute_1, attribute_2
ORDER BY week DESC, attribute_1, attribute_2 其中attribute_1有可能的值('A
jsonb_object_keys(column_1)) AS Actor FROM t_1 但是这个返回'unable to extract elements from scalar‘ 我试过这个: SELECT tiket, string_agg> jsonb_object_keys(column_1) as column_2, id as tiket FROM t_1 ) as foo1 GROUP BY tiket 但这里是inner 如何在没有内部select的情况下获得一列中的所有jsonb值
select "Kyle" as name, ["Cathy", "Rick"] as parentsselectfrom CROSSJOIN UNNEST(parents) as parent我的问题是为什么<table> CROSSJOIN UNNEST(field)只与该行中的“表从数组”连接,而不是在整个表中。Cathy&qu